If you can cope with the size (about the same as an SLR), this is a great camera for travellers because there is no need to find a computer to download photos to. After taking a photo you choose wether to delete or save it. Once you save the photo it is recorded straight onto the 8cm CD. To view photos you can either connect the camera to a PC or simpy insert the CD into the CD drive. Camera comes with software to organise photos into albums.
There are a variety of settings for manual control but also an automatic option - great if you're just learning. Also has options for quality of photos - the better the quality the more space they take up on a CD. At the highest quality (necessary if planning to enlarge photos) the CD holds about 100 photos.
The camera also has a video function - reasonable quality but takes up a lot of CD space.
We have taken a variety of photos with this cameral over the last 2 years and are very happy with the quality and ease of use. Have had a lot of success learning to take great close-ups recently.
The zoom range is not a big as we would like, but you can buy extra lenses to take care of this.
Would also recommend an LCD screen cover as it naturally gets scratched over time.
Overall a great digital camera with a variety of useful features.

I have the camera for only one week and already I have problems. As a professional photographer the quality of the photograph are good. Subsequently I love to branch all in manual setting due to the fact that that takes away the guessing if the automatic malfunction. I used the manual setting and realized that the viewing screen is not stabilized, it was very hard to frame the subject. Right now it's in the repair shop. I called the manufacture they ... ...by their technician to take it to a repair shop for evaluation. At this moment I feel that if this problem is not solved I will ask the manufacture to return my money. This camera is too new and quite pricey and with no help from their high technician responds. ...

Sony's MVC-CD400 Digital Still Camera features massive 4.0 megapixel resolution (4.1 MegaPixel gross) with a Carl Zeiss Vario Sonnar 3X optical zoom lens and the ability to write to inexpensive optical media. Capture exceptional still images and MPEG video clips directly to 156MB CD-R/RW media, measuring only 8 cm in diameter and readable on most CD-ROM equipped PCs. This incredible camera features a broad range of advanced features such as Multi-Point AF, Hologram AF, Multi-Pattern Metering and Pre-Flash Metering for creating the most compelling still images and digital video you've ever seen.
